Phoenix Outfit Eyeing Super Bowl Bucks

|

You may have seen the come-on around town: “Rent Your Home for the Super Bowl. Up to $10,000 per day. Call 1-877-ONE-LODGE.” When I did that, a very nice man named Frank White, regional director of Major Event Rentals in Phoenix, said MER is a 3-year-old outfit that will help “maximize your revenues” next February. The company put out 100 signs and 1,000 fliers in DFW starting last week, he said, and “a couple of people are in the process of signing up.”

Major Event rents out homes for lots of big affairs like the Indianapolis 500 and NASCAR races, White said. But you wonder if the company isn’t just a little optimistic, maybe, on its pricing. After taking a virtual tour of this 4-bedroom place called a “perfect Indy getaway,” I’d be surprised if they could get $1,750 a week for it, much less $17,500. (Then again, it does include maid service and a personal chef.) Candy, what say you?
